Understanding Fuel Efficiency: An Introduction

In today’s world, where fuel prices are constantly fluctuating and environmental concerns are at the forefront, fuel efficiency has become a crucial factor for car buyers. Especially in bustling cities like New York, where traffic congestion is a daily battle, owning a fuel-efficient vehicle can significantly benefit your wallet and the environment. But what exactly is fuel efficiency, and why should you care? Fuel efficiency refers to the distance a vehicle can travel on a gallon of fuel, typically expressed in miles per gallon (mpg). In simpler terms, a fuel-efficient car uses less fuel to travel the same distance compared to less efficient models.

What Makes a Car Fuel Efficient?

Several factors contribute to a car's fuel efficiency, including the vehicle’s weight, engine size, and aerodynamics. For instance:

  • Weight: Heavier vehicles require more energy to move, making them less fuel efficient. Manufacturers often use lightweight materials like aluminum and carbon fiber to improve efficiency without sacrificing safety.
  • Engine Technology: Modern engines incorporate technology like variable valve timing and turbocharging to enhance performance while minimizing fuel consumption.
  • Aerodynamics: Improved exterior designs help reduce drag, allowing the car to slip more easily through the air, which enhances fuel economy.

Hybrid and Electric Cars

Hybrid and electric vehicles (EVs) are at the forefront of the fuel efficiency revolution. While hybrids use a combination of fuel and electric power, EVs rely entirely on electric energy, eliminating fuel consumption completely. The 2026 models of popular EVs like the Tesla Model 3 and the Nissan Leaf showcase advancements in battery technology, offering extended ranges and faster charging times, making them practical choices for city driving.

Top 5 Fuel Efficient Cars In New York for 2026

Let's explore the top five fuel-efficient cars capturing the attention of New Yorkers in 2026. These vehicles not only promise low fuel consumption but also pack features suited to city life.

1. Toyota Prius Prime

The Toyota Prius Prime continues to be a leader in fuel efficiency. For 2026, it boasts an impressive 54 mpg when using gasoline and an extended electric range of 25 miles, ideal for daily city commutes. The vehicle's eco-conscious design and advanced safety features make it a top choice among urban drivers.

2. Honda Accord Hybrid

Delivering a smooth ride with its hybrid powertrain, the 2026 Honda Accord Hybrid offers 48 mpg combined fuel economy. Known for its reliability and spacious interior, it's a practical family sedan that doesn't compromise on efficiency.

3. Hyundai Ioniq Electric

The all-electric Hyundai Ioniq is a game-changer in the EV market with a range of 310 miles on a single charge. This year’s model includes improved battery technology and a sleek design, making it an attractive option for environmentally conscious consumers.

4. Ford Maverick Hybrid

For those needing utility with efficiency, the 2026 Ford Maverick Hybrid delivers 42 mpg combined. This compact truck is perfect for city dwellers needing that bit of extra cargo space without compromising on fuel economy.

5. Chevrolet Bolt EUV

The Chevrolet Bolt EUV is gaining popularity with its electric-only design, providing around 247 miles per charge. With New York City’s expanding EV infrastructure, the Bolt is a practical and efficient option for those looking to go green.

The Benefits of Owning a Fuel Efficient Car in New York

Beyond the obvious savings on fuel, owning a fuel-efficient vehicle offers several advantages:

  • Reduced Carbon Footprint: Lower fuel consumption means fewer emissions, helping to reduce the overall environmental impact.
  • Tax Incentives and Rebates: Both federal and state governments offer incentives to boost eco-friendly vehicle adoption, potentially providing significant savings for buyers.
  • Resale Value: With an increasing shift toward sustainable living, fuel-efficient cars are likely to retain resale value better than traditional gas guzzlers.
